| Text | Object is locked. | 
| Explanation | The object to be locked is already locked, for example, because another user is editing the object. | 
| Action | Wait until the object is available again. If the lock is erroneous (e.g. after a system failure), use the Natural system command UNLOCK to unlock the object. |

| Text | Locking conflict: object is not locked. | 
| Explanation | Either your networking software has an error, or Natural attempted to release an object which it expected to be locked. | 
| Action | Check your environment. |
